lnav/test/xpath_tui.0
2021-02-13 12:41:48 -08:00

493 lines
52 KiB
Plaintext
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

CSI Don't Send Mouse X & Y
CSI Dont Use Cell Motion Mouse Tracking
CSI Don't ...
CTRL Use alt charset
CTRL save cursor
CSI Use alternate screen buffer
CSI set scrolling region 1-24
S -1 ┋ ┋
A └ normal
CSI Reset Replace mode
CSI Application cursor keys
CTRL =
OSC Set window title: LOG
S -1 ┋ ┋
A └ normal, normal, normal
CSI Erase all
S 1 ┋ Thu Jun 06 1 :: :: LOG ┋
A └ fg(#c0c0c0), bg(#008080)
S 2 ┋ x┋
A ···············································································├ normal
A └┛ alt
A ················································································└ normal
S 3 ┋ x┋
A └┛ alt
A ················································································└ normal
S 4 ┋ x┋
A └┛ alt
A ················································································└ normal
S 5 ┋ x┋
A └┛ alt
A ················································································└ normal
S 6 ┋ x┋
A └┛ alt
A ················································································└ normal
S 7 ┋ x┋
A └┛ alt
A ················································································└ normal
S 8 ┋ x┋
A └┛ alt
A ················································································└ normal
S 9 ┋ x┋
A └┛ alt
A ················································································└ normal
S 10 ┋ x┋
A └┛ alt
A ················································································└ normal
S 11 ┋ x┋
A └┛ alt
A ················································································└ normal
S 12 ┋ x┋
A └┛ alt
A ················································································└ normal
S 13 ┋ x┋
A └┛ alt
A ················································································└ normal
S 14 ┋ x┋
A └┛ alt
A ················································································└ normal
S 15 ┋ x┋
A └┛ alt
A ················································································└ normal
S 16 ┋ x┋
A └┛ alt
A ················································································└ normal
S 17 ┋ lqqqq No log messages; Log Files: 0; Text Files: 1; Error rate: 0.00/min; Tix┋
A └----┛ alt │ │ │ │ │ │ │ │ ││
A ···································└ bold │ │ │ │ │ │ ││
A ·····································└ normal │ │ │ │ │ │ ││
A ···················································└ bold │ │ │ ││
A ·····················································└ normal │ │ │ ││
A ·······················································└ fg(#800000), bold ││
A ·································································└ normal ││
A ···································································└ bold ││
A ·······································································└ normal││
A └┛ alt
A ················································································└ normal
S 18 ┋ Files :: Text Filters :: Press q to exit ┋
A └ fg(#c0c0c0), bg(#000080), bold ││
A ·└ fg(#008080), bg(#000080), underline ││
A ··└ normal, fg(#c0c0c0), bg(#000080), bold ││
A ·······└ normal, fg(#c0c0c0), bg(#000080) ││
A ········└ fg(#000080), bg(#c0c0c0) ││
A ·········└ fg(#000000), bg(#c0c0c0), bold ││
A ··········└ fg(#800080), bg(#c0c0c0), underline ││
A ···········└ normal, fg(#000000), bg(#c0c0c0), bold ││
A ·······················└ normal, fg(#000000), bg(#c0c0c0) ││
A ······································································└ bold
A ·······································································└ normal, fg(#000000), bg(#c0c0c0)
S 19 ┋ ┋
S 20 ┋→ ` logfile_xml_msg.0 0.0 B — x┋
A ··├ fg(#008000), bg(#c0c0c0) │ │
A └┛ alt │ │ │
A ···└ fg(#000000), bg(#c0c0c0) │ │
A ························└ bold│ │
A ······························└ normal, fg(#000000), bg(#c0c0c0) │
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 21 ┋ x┋
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 22 ┋ x┋
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 23 ┋ L0 0% ?:View Help ┋
A └ fg(#000000), bg(#c0c0c0)
S 22 ┋ ┋
A └ normal, normal
S 19 ┋ SPC: Hide ENTER: Jump To ┋
A ··└ fg(#000000), bg(#c0c0c0), bold
A ·····└ normal, fg(#000000), bg(#c0c0c0)
A ·············└ bold
A ··················└ normal, fg(#000000), bg(#c0c0c0)
S 20 ┋ 64.0 B 2020-12-10 06:56:41.061 — 2020-12-10 06:56:41. ┋
A ···························└ backspace │
A ··························└ bold │
A ······························└ normal, fg(#000000), bg(#c0c0c0) │
A ···············································································└ carriage-return
S 22 ┋ ┋
A └ normal, normal
S 20 ┋ 628 ┋
A ·························└ fg(#000000), bg(#c0c0c0), bold
A ····························└ carriage-return
S 22 ┋ ┋
A └ normal, normal
OSC Set window title: logfile_xml_msg.0
S 1 ┋ logfile_xml_msg.0 ┋
A ·······························└ fg(#c0c0c0), bg(#008080)
S 1 ┋ xml_msg_log ┋
A ······································································└ carriage-return
S 2 ┋x x ┋
A └┛ alt│
A ·└ normal
A ······└ carriage-return
S 3 ┋x </head> ┋
A └┛ alt │
A ·└ normal │
A ··········└ carriage-return
S 4 ┋x <reply id="2"> ┋
A └┛ alt │ ││ ││
A ·└ normal │ ││ ││
A ··········└ fg(#008080)
A ············└ normal
A ·············└ fg(#008000), bold
A ················└ normal
A ·················└ carriage-return
S 5 ┋x <status> ┋
A └┛ alt │
A ·└ normal │
A ·············└ carriage-return
S 6 ┋x <result>OK</result> ┋
A ·└ normal │
A └┛ alt │ │
A ·└ normal │
A ·······└ normal │
A ··························└ carriage-return
S 7 ┋x </status> ┋
A └┛ alt │
A ·└ normal │
A ··············└ carriage-return
S 8 ┋x <name> ┋
A └┛ alt │
A ·└ normal │
A ···········└ carriage-return
S 9 ┋x x ┋
A ·└ normal
A └┛ alt ││
A ·└ normal
A ·······└ normal
A ········└ carriage-return
S 10 ┋x </name> ┋
A └┛ alt │
A ·└ normal │
A ············└ carriage-return
S 11 ┋x </reply> x┋
A └┛ alt ││
A ·└ norm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 12 ┋x <technical-track> x┋
A ├ fg(#000000), bg(#c0c0c0) ││
A └┛ alt ││
A ·└ norm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 13 ┋x x x┋
A ├ fg(#000000), bg(#c0c0c0) ││
A └┛ alt ││
A ·└ norm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 14 ┋x </technical-track> x┋
A ├ fg(#000000), bg(#c0c0c0) ││
A └┛ alt ││
A ·└ norm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 15 ┋x</a-reply> x┋
A ├ fg(#000000), bg(#c0c0c0) ││
A └┛ alt ││
A ·└ norm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 16 ┋ x┋
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 17 ┋ Last message: in the future; Files: 1; Error rate: 0.00/min; Time span:x┋
A ·······└ fg(#000000), bg(#c0c0c0), normal │ │ │ │ │ │ ││
A ·····················└ bold │ │ │ │ │ │ │ ││
A ··································└ normal │ │ │ │ │ │ ││
A ···········································└ bold │ │ │ ││
A ·············································└ normal │ │ │ ││
A ···············································└ fg(#800000), bold ││
A ·························································└ normal ││
A ···························································└ bold ││
A ·······························································└ norm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 23 ┋ 22 10 ┋
A ··└ fg(#000000), bg(#c0c0c0)
A ·············└ carriage-return
S 22 ┋ ┋
A └ normal, normal
CSI Erase Below
S 1 ┋ Thu Jun 06 1 logfile_xml_msg.0:: xml_msg_log:: LOG ┋
A └ fg(#000000), bg(#c0c0c0) │││ │││
A ················································└ fg(#008080), bg(#c0c0c0)
A ·················································└ fg(#c0c0c0), bg(#008080)
A ··················································└ fg(#000000), bg(#008080)
A ······································································└ fg(#000080), bg(#008080)
A ·······································································└ fg(#008080), bg(#000080)
A ········································································└ fg(#c0c0c0), bg(#000080), bold
S 2 ┋ [2020-12-10 06:56:41,092] DEBUG [connect.client:69] Full request text: ┋
A ·└ normal │
A ················································└ normal
S 3 ┋ <?xml version='1.0' encoding='iso-8859-2'?> x┋
A ·······└ fg(#008080)││ ││ │ ││
A ··············└ normal ││ │ ││
A ···············└ fg(#008000), bold │ ││
A ····················└ normal ││ │ ││
A ·····················└ fg(#008080) │ ││
A ·····························└ normal │ ││
A ······························└ fg(#008000), bold ││
A ··········································└ norm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 4 ┋ <a-request> x┋
A ·└ fg(#000000), bg(#c0c0c0), norm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 5 ┋ <head> x┋
A ···└ fg(#000000), bg(#c0c0c0), norm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 6 ┋ x x┋
A ·····└ fg(#000000), bg(#c0c0c0), norm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 7 ┋ </head> x┋
A ···└ fg(#000000), bg(#c0c0c0), norm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 8 ┋ <sourc x┋
A ···└ fg(#000000), bg(#c0c0c0), norm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 9 ┋ x x┋
A ·····└ fg(#000000), bg(#c0c0c0), norm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 10 ┋ </sourc x┋
A ···└ fg(#000000), bg(#c0c0c0), normal ││
A ···············································································└ fg(#000000), bg(#c0c0c0)
A ················································································└ normal
A └┛ alt
A ················································································└ normal
S 11 ┋ request id="1"> ┋
A ····└ fg(#000000), bg(#c0c0c0), normal
A ············└ fg(#008080)
A ··············└ normal
A ···············└ fg(#008000), bold
A ··················└ normal
S 12 ┋ <name> ┋
S 13 ┋ x ┋
S 14 ┋ </name> ┋
S 15 ┋ </request> x┋
A └┛ alt
A ················································································└ normal
S 16 ┋x</a-request> x┋
A └┛ alt ││
A ·└ normal ││
A └┛ alt
A ················································································└ normal
S 17 ┋x x┋
A └┛ alt ││
A ·└ normal ││
A └┛ alt
A ················································································└ normal
S 18 ┋x[2020-12-10 06:56:41,099] DEBUG [m:85] Full reply text: x┋
A └┛ alt │ ││
A ·└ normal │ ││
A ···································└ normal ││
A └┛ alt
A ················································································└ normal
S 19 ┋x<?xml version='1.0' encoding='iso-8859-2'?> x┋
A └┛ alt │ ││ ││ ││ │ ││
A ·└ normal ││ ││ ││ │ ││
A ·······└ fg(#008080)││ ││ │ ││
A ··············└ normal ││ │ ││
A ···············└ fg(#008000), bold │ ││
A ····················└ normal ││ │ ││
A ·····················└ fg(#008080) │ ││
A ·····························└ normal │ ││
A ······························└ fg(#008000), bold ││
A ··········································└ normal ││
A └┛ alt
A ················································································└ normal
S 20 ┋x<a-reply> x┋
A └┛ alt ││
A ·└ normal ││
A └┛ alt
A ················································································└ normal
S 21 ┋x <head> x┋
A └┛ alt ││
A ·└ normal ││
A └┛ alt
A ················································································└ normal
S 22 ┋ Files :: Text Filters :: Press TAB to edit ┋
A └ fg(#c0c0c0), bg(#008080) │ │
A ····································································└ bold
A ·······································································└ normal, fg(#c0c0c0), bg(#008080)
S 23 ┋ 61 ┋
A ···└ fg(#000000), bg(#c0c0c0)
A ··············└ carriage-return
S 24 ┋ ┋
A └ normal, normal
K 70
S 3 ┋ Received Time: 2020-12-10T06:56:41.092 -- in the future ┋
A ················└ bold │ │ │
A ·······································└ normal │
A ···········································└ bold │
A ························································└ carriage-return
S 4 ┋ Pattern: xml_msg_log/regex/std = ^\[(?<timestamp>\d{4}-\d{2}-\d{2} \d{2}:\d{2} ┋
A └ normal ││ │ │ │ │││││ │││││ │││││ │││││ ││││
A ··································└ fg(#008080), bold││││ │││││ │││││ │││││ ││││
A ···································└ normal │ │││││ │││││ │││││ │││││ ││││
A ·····································└ fg(#008000), bold│ │││││ │││││ │││││ ││││
A ········································└ normal │ │││││ │││││ │││││ │││││ ││││
A ··················································└ fg(#000080), bold │││││ ││││
A ····················································└ fg(#008000)││││ │││││ ││││
A ·····················································└ normal││ │││││ │││││ ││││
A ······················································└ fg(#008000), bold││ ││││
A ·······················································└ normal │││││ │││││ ││││
A ························································└ fg(#000080), bold ││││
A ··························································└ fg(#008000)││││ ││││
A ···························································└ normal││ │││││ ││││
A ····························································└ fg(#008000), bold│
A ·····························································└ normal │││││ ││││
A ······························································└ fg(#000080), bold
A ································································└ fg(#008000)│││
A ·································································└ normal││ ││││
A ··································································└ fg(#008000), bold
A ···································································└ normal ││││
A ····································································└ fg(#000080), bold
A ······································································└ fg(#008000)
A ·······································································└ normal│
A ········································································└ fg(#008000), bold
A ·········································································└ normal
A ··········································································└ fg(#000080), bold
A ············································································└ fg(#008000)
A ·············································································└ normal
A ··············································································└ fg(#008000), bold
A ···············································································└ carriage-return
S 5 ┋ Known message fields for table xml_msg_log: ┋
A └ normal │ ││
A ································└ bold ││
A ···········································└ normal
A ············································└ carriage-return
S 6 ┋ t timestamp = 2020-12-10 06:56:41,092 ┋
A └┛ alt │ │ │
A ············└ normal │
A ···············└ bold │
A ···············································································└ carriage-return
S 7 ┋ t level = DEBUG ┋
A └ normal│ │ │
A └┛ alt │ │ │
A ········└ normal │
A ···············└ bold │
A ···············································································└ carriage-return
S 8 ┋ t module = connect.client ┋
A └ normal │ │ │
A └┛ alt │ │ │
A ·········└ normal │
A ···············└ bold │
A ···············································································└ carriage-return
S 9 ┋ t line = 69 ┋
A └ normal │ │ │
A └┛ alt │ │ │
A ·············└ normal │
A ···············└ bold │
A ···············································································└ carriage-return
S 10 ┋ t body = Full request text: ┋
A └ normal │ │
A └┛ alt│ │ │
A ·······└ normal│ │
A ···············└ bold │
A ···············································································└ carriage-return
S 11 ┋ t msg_data = <?xml version='1.0' encoding='iso-8859-2'?> <a-request> <head> ┋
A └ normal │ │ │
A └┛ alt │ │ │
A ···········└ normal │
A ···············└ bold │
A ···············································································└ carriage-return
S 12 ┋ XML fields: ┋
A └ normal │
A ············└ carriage-return
S 13 ┋ t xpath('/a-request/head/text()', msg_data) = x ┋
A └┛ alt │
A ······└ bold │
A ···············································································└ carriage-return
S 14 ┋ t xpath('/a-request/request/@id', msg_data) = 1 ┋
A └ normal │
A └┛ alt │
A ······└ bold │
A ···············································································└ carriage-return
S 15 ┋ t xpath('/a-request/request/name/text()', msg_data) = x ┋
A └ normal │
A └┛ alt │
A ······└ bold │
A ···············································································└ carriage-return
S 16 ┋ t xpath('/a-request/source/text()', msg_data) = x ┋
A └ normal │
A └┛ alt │
A ······└ bold │
A ···············································································└ carriage-return
S 17 ┋ No discovered message fields ┋
A └ normal
S 18 ┋ <?xml version='1.0' encoding='iso-8859-2'?> ┋
A ·······└ fg(#008080)││ ││ │
A ··············└ normal ││ │
A ···············└ fg(#008000), bold │
A ····················└ normal ││ │
A ·····················└ fg(#008080) │
A ·····························└ normal │
A ······························└ fg(#008000), bold
A ··········································└ normal
S 19 ┋ a-request> ┋
S 20 ┋ <head> ┋
S 21 ┋ x ┋
A ·········└ carriage-return
S 24 ┋ ┋
A └ normal
K 71
CSI Erase all
CSI Use normal screen buffer
CTRL restore cursor
S 24 ┋ ┋
A └ carriage-return
CSI Normal cursor keys
CTRL Normal keypad